Who is Sasha Sobhani?
Sasha Sobhani, whose real name is Mohammad‑Reza Sobhani, is an Iranian‑born influencer and expat who now lives in Spain. His father, Ahmad Sobhani, served as Iran’s ambassador to Venezuela from 2001 to 2006 and later held positions in Tehran’s foreign‑policy establishment, including as deputy foreign minister under then‑president Mahmoud Ahmadinejad.Growing up in diplomatic circles, Sobhani enjoyed a life of comfort and access, which he later parlayed into a social‑media persona.
He first gained attention as part of the “Rich Kids of Tehran” Instagram community, where young elites showcased luxury cars, designer clothes, and wild parties.Today, he runs a high‑profile Instagram account with nearly four million followers, where he regularly posts photos of himself, and luxury sports cars, presenting what he calls a “freedom‑filled” life outside the Islamic Republic’s strict rules.
His Ibiza jet video is trending
The latest viral moment came when a video showed Sobhani boarding a private jet to Ibiza with his girlfriend, Spanish model Laura Neimas, decked in high‑end fashion and flaunting a Louis Vuitton bag.
The clip was widely shared against the backdrop of rising Iran–US tensions.In the video, he is heard saying, “Thank God for all these blessings,” he is seen settling into a lounge‑style couch inside the aircraft with his partner.
